Do you have DCT or Manual? The Mr12Volt unit supposedly can sense reverse gear with the DCT or Auto. If that is the case, you just need to use the long video cable with the red wire. Attach one end of the red wire from the video cable to the Rear Cam 12V wire on the Mr12Volt unit and the other end to the red wire of the power connector to the GreenYi Camera. I then grounded the black wire on the camera power connector to a bolt on on the trunk but I think you can also attach it to a ground wire. Make sure the settings for "Reverse Camera" is set to "Aftermarket 360" and the "Reverse Condition" is set to "Gear Position".

I have a manual E60 M5 and the reverse autosensing did not work for me (not sure if it would work for E9x 6MT). I had to hook up a separate wire from one of the reverse light wire from the rear and connect it to the 12V reverse wire on the Mr12Volt unit. I then have to change the "Reverse Condition" setting to "Reverse State".

I can say that the mic shipped is stereo. However, using a adapter to make a mono mic into a stereo shouldn't have any impact because a mono plug already connects to both channels with a stereo receiving end.

I suspect the noise issues are software related. Hopefully they just forgot to "turn on" CVC or will add it with an update.

Installed in my CCC car today! All works great with my android phone, both wireless and wired and the resolution really isn't too terrible.

There is zero noise cancelation with a ton of background noise on the other end, so I'm taking calls through the factory Bluetooth until that might change. Google Assistant prompting from the voice button works perfectly (obviously I updated the firmware) and listens through the factory mic (using mic splitter) without issue.

However my wife's iPhone XR will not connect to carplay at all. The phone sees it and will connect Bluetooth and show it as one of "my cars" but the unit never connects. I wonder what if there are issues with ios 15. Can anyone with ios 15 confirm theirs is working?

Other than this, the only thing I'm not thrilled with is that firmware updates require a microSD AND pulling the power plug from the unit. That makes adding an extension cable only part of the fix, so firmware updates will require me to pull the glove box to be able to pull power. Would be nice if they could have a prompt in the software to initiate an update.

The CCC unit requires a quad lock adapter, like the other solutions out there, so things are tight behind the dash, but not impossible. Of course, it communicates over the MOST bus just like the CIC unit.

I did not have to code but I had an ipod adapter before (removed now as both use the CD changer interface) so the options were already on. ISTA has a standing error of communication problems with the CD changer / ipod, but appears to be harming nothing and could be a result of me not removing the ipod coding.

Editing to add:
I also installed the previously recommended aliexpress backup camera. It is actually quite nice and fits well, especially considering the price. I ordered some LED reverse lights to aid nighttime performance. I tapped into a ground wire nearby on the trunk and hooked the power wire to the red wire that runs with the rca connection, which I hooked to the 12v out provided by the P2000. Getting the rca through the trunk harness boot was interesting - eventually used the hanger with a hook bent on the end to ensure the rca couldn't come off. I had to cut the white wire to remove the camera's built in guidelines. It all works well without needing a reverse light trigger on my automatic e90, including reverse lines that move with steering provided by the P2000.

The 'factory options' screen in the interface has an echo cancelation option that I would have expected to help with background noise but it immediately fails when starting.
